James "Jay" Ham Jr. is a partner at SpringBridge Development. Formerly, he was managing partner of H & R Holdings, LLC, a company active in real estate development projects in West Virginia, Florida, and South Carolina, focusing on the principles of sustainable design and environmentally conscious building practices. He also is the President and Founder of Carolina Modular, Inc., which originally manufactured modular housing and later modular classrooms for South Carolina school districts, before Jay sold the firm to COMARK Building Systems, Inc., a division of the Carlyle Group. He then transformed the shell company into a consulting, project management and construction firm that renovates and provides construction services in Florence. Jay has served on the South Carolina Building Codes Council, the Relocatable Facilities Committee of the South Carolina Department of Education, and is a LEED-certified builder - the only one in the Florence area. He is active in Pee Dee Big Brothers and has served as its chairman of the board. He also serves on the board of Garden City Chapel Retreat Center. Jay earned his B.A. degree in finance from Wofford College. He is a Fellow of the sixth class of the Liberty Fellowship and a member of the Aspen Global Leadership Network.
